SHIFT 2 Unleashed by EA



Electronic Arts' new racing game SHIFT 2 Unleashed will be coming out on the 29th of this month. You can see some more screenshots or Pre-Order it directly from EA at their website: http://www.needforspeed.com/shift2unleashed

The critically acclaimed SHIFT franchise returns to the track with SHIFT 2 UNLEASHED. The most immersive racing video game experience to date brings the true driver’s experience to life with all the intensity and exhilaration of being behind the wheel and competing in the Driver’s Battle. SHIFT 2 UNLEASHED delivers all the violence, energy and excitement of race day in a groundbreaking authentic racing experience.
SHIFT 2 UNLEASHED pushes authentic racing to the next gear with an all-new rendering engine and graphics overhaul, innovative helmet camera, night racing, and authentic degradation of tracks and cars.

SHIFT 2 UNLEASHED takes the innovative rivalry-generating Autolog technology pioneered by Need for Speed Hot Pursuit and connects friends, and competitors, together in head-to-head races and player statistic match-ups to add new layers of depth and detail to the intricate customization and tuning of the simulation series.
Need for Speed SHIFT is being developed by Slightly Mad Studios. Slightly Mad Studios includes developers and designers that worked on the critically acclaimed games GT Legends and GTR 2.
